#304444 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#304444 is composed of 18.8% red, 26.7% green and 26.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 29.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 0% yellow and 73.3% black. It has a hue angle of 180 degrees, a saturation of 17.2% and a lightness of 22.7%. #304444 color hex could be obtained by blending #608888 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333333.

● #304444 color description : Very dark grayish cyan.
#304444 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#304444 has RGB values of R:48, G:68, B:68 and CMYK values of C:0.29, M:0, Y:0, K:0.73. Its decimal value is 3163204.
